Executive Summary

China Wan Tong Yuan Holdings Limited posted a material top-line decline in QQ1 2025 with revenue of CNY 5.533 million, down -57.87% year-over-year and -54.15% quarter-over-quarter. Despite a high gross margin of 73.7%, the quarter delivered a net loss of CNY 4.694 million and negative EBITDA of CNY 0.566 million, reflecting a combination of elevated operating expenses and substantial non-operating charges. The company maintains strong liquidity and negligible leverage, but earnings quality is poor as recurring profitability remains elusive in the quarter.

The balance sheet shows robust current liquidity (current ratio 11.69, quick ratio 10.45, cash ratio 8.84) and minimal debt (debt-to-equity 0.0017). However, operating cash flow was negative per share (-0.00395 CNY) and free cash flow per share (-0.00409 CNY), contributing to a negative cash flow footprint despite ample cash on hand. Notably, operating and working-capital dynamics are unusual, with an extremely long inventory cycle (days of inventory outstanding 1,364.60) driving a cash conversion cycle of roughly 940 days, which warrants close attention to working-capital management and potential asset-light strategies.

Overall, the QQ1 2025 results reflect a challenging earnings environment driven by non-operating costs and a sharp revenue pullback, against a backdrop of strong liquidity. The investment thesis remains contingent on management's ability to stabilize revenue, reduce discretionary costs, and convert assets into sustainable free cash flow, with no formal forward guidance available in the provided dataset.
